Here's a short summary It's a tragic love story about two young lovers, Romeo and Juliet, from rival families who fall in love and secretly marry, but ultimately end up killing themselves due to their families' ongoing feud.

Shakespeare wrote the tragedy "Romeo and Juliet" in the late 16th century. It depicts the tale of Romeo Montague and Juliet Capulet, two young lovers who fall in love despite the bitter hatred between their families. The young pair is compelled to make a series of desperate decisions that finally result in their terrible deaths because the two families are unwilling to embrace their love. The drama also touches on issues of fate, family rivalry, and the destructive nature of love. Shakespeare's "Romeo and Juliet" is still one of the most well-known and lasting plays ever written, and audiences still connect with its timeless tale of adolescent love and tragedy.

Articulate: (of a person or a person's words) having or showing the ability to speak fluently and coherently.

Formidable: inspiring fear or respect through being impressively large, powerful, intense, or capable.

Bizarre: very strange or unusual, especially so as to cause interest or amusement.

Imperative: of vital importance; crucial.

Culminate: reach a climax or point of highest development.

Audacious: showing a willingness to take surprisingly bold risks.

Hypothesis: a supposition or proposed explanation made on the basis of limited evidence as a starting point for further investigation.
